To calculate a kilometer per hour value to the corresponding value in knot, just multiply the quantity in km/h by 0.53995680345572 (the conversion factor).
Here is the formula:
Value in knots = value in km/h × 0.53995680345572
Suppose you want to convert 381 km/h into knots. Using the conversion formula above, you will get:
Value in knot = 381 × 0.53995680345572 = 205.724 knots

Kilometers per hour (km/h): A Unit of Measurement for Speed
Kilometers per hour (km/h) is a unit of measurement commonly used to express speed in countries that use the metric system. It represents the number of kilometers traveled in one hour.
The formal definition of kilometers per hour (km/h) is straightforward: it represents the distance traveled in kilometers divided by the time taken to travel that distance in hours.
For example, if a train travels a distance of 100 kilometers in one hour, its speed would be expressed as 100 kilometers per hour (km/h).
Conversions to Other Units of Measurement:
- Miles per Hour (mi/h): To convert kilometers per hour to miles per hour, multiply the speed in kilometers per hour by a conversion factor of approximately 0.621371. For example, 100 kilometers per hour is approximately equal to 62.1371 miles per hour.
- Knots (kts): Knots are commonly used in aviation and maritime contexts. To convert kilometers per hour to knots, multiply the speed in kilometers per hour by a conversion factor of approximately 0.539957. For example, 100 kilometers per hour is approximately equal to 53.9957 knots.
- Meters per Second (m/s): To convert kilometers per hour to meters per second, multiply the speed in kilometers per hour by a conversion factor of approximately 0.277778. For example, 100 kilometers per hour is approximately equal to 27.7778 meters per second.
- Feet per Second (ft/s): To convert kilometers per hour to feet per second, multiply the speed in kilometers per hour by a conversion factor of approximately 0.911344. For example, 100 kilometers per hour is approximately equal to 91.1344 feet per second.
- Mach: The Mach number represents the speed of an object relative to the speed of sound in the surrounding medium. Mach 1 is equal to the speed of sound. To convert kilometers per hour to Mach, divide the speed in kilometers per hour by the speed of sound in kilometers per hour. The speed of sound at sea level is approximately 1234.8 kilometers per hour. For example, if an aircraft is traveling at 1234.8 kilometers per hour, its speed is Mach 1.
Kilometers per hour (km/h) is a standard unit of measurement for speed, particularly in countries that use the metric system.
Knots: A Unit of Measurement for Speed
A knot is a unit of speed equal to one nautical mile per hour (approximately 1.852 kilometers per hour or 1.15078 miles per hour). knots are frequently used in navigation and aviation.
The formal definition of a knot is the speed at which one nautical mile is traveled in one hour.
Conversions to Other Units of Measurement:
- Kilometers per Hour (km/h): To convert knots to kilometers per hour, multiply the speed in knots by approximately 1.852. For example, 1 knot is equal to approximately 1.852 kilometers per hour.
- Miles per Hour (mph): To convert knots to miles per hour, multiply the speed in knots by approximately 1.15078. For example, 1 knot is equal to approximately 1.15078 miles per hour.
- Meters per Second (m/s): To convert knots to meters per second, multiply the speed in knots by approximately 0.514444. For example, 1 knot is equal to approximately 0.514444 meters per second.
- Feet per Second (ft/s): To convert knots to feet per second, multiply the speed in knots by approximately 1.68781. For example, 1 knot is equal to approximately 1.68781 feet per second.
- Beaufort Scale: The Beaufort scale is a measure of wind force based on observed sea conditions. It ranges from 0 (calm) to 12 (hurricane force). Knots are often used in conjunction with the Beaufort scale to estimate wind speeds.
